Fuji Media Holdings, Inc., through its subsidiaries, engages in the broadcasting activities in Japan. The company operates through Media & Content, Urban Development, Hotels & Resorts, and Other segments. It is involved in television broadcasting, including satellite broadcasting, radio broadcasting, streaming platforms, content production, games, music, advertising, publishing, and direct marketing activities. The company also develops, leases, and manages office buildings; operates commercial facilities and restaurants; sells and leases apartments; and operates hotels and marine leisure facilities. In addition, it engages in IT system architecture and human resources, and overseas business development activities; the provision of market research services on media and lifestyles; and cultivation of new businesses. The company was formerly known as Fuji Television Network, Inc. Fuji Media Holdings, Inc. was incorporated in 1957 and is headquartered in Tokyo, Japan.
